The face-to-face dimension is the space between two flat ends of a gate valve. These ends connect to the pipeline flanges. This measurement is very important. It shows how much room the valve needs in the pipeline. Groups like ASME B16.10 set rules for these sizes. These rules make sure valves from different companies can be swapped. This helps engineers and workers avoid problems when putting in or fixing valves.

Face-to-Face Dimensions StandardsASME B16.10 is an important rule for gate valve face to face sizes. It gives the needed measurements for flanged and butt-welded end steel valves. This rule helps engineers pick valves that fit pipelines without needing changes. The table below lists common face-to-face sizes for gate valves and other valve types from ASME B16.10:

ASME B16.10 makes sure valves can be swapped and used together. This makes putting in and fixing valves much easier.
Many countries use rules like ISO and DIN for gate valve face to face sizes. ISO uses DIN 3202 and ASME B16.10 to set the measurements for valves. These rules help engineers and workers pick valves that fit pipelines in different places. They also let people swap valves from many companies without trouble. Having the same rules makes piping systems safer and work better.

Measuring Face to Face Dimensions
Measuring the face-to-face dimension is easy to do. First, put the gate valve on a flat table. Get a tape measure or a caliper. Measure from one flat end of the valve to the other flat end. These ends are where the valve connects to the pipeline flanges. Make sure you measure from the sealing surface on one side to the sealing surface on the other side. This helps you know if the valve will fit in the pipeline.
Tip: Always look at the manufacturer's datasheet for the right face-to-face dimension before you install the valve.
Face to face dimensions can be different for each valve type and class. Gate valves, globe valves, and ball valves may have different measurements. This is true even if they fit the same pipe size. The pressure class also changes the dimension. Valves for higher pressure often have thicker bodies. This can make the face-to-face measurement bigger. Always check the valve type and class when you pick a new valve or need a replacement.
Here is a quick checklist:
Check the valve type (gate, globe, ball)
Confirm the pressure class (like 150LB, 300LB, 600LB)
Match the size and face-to-face dimension with your pipeline
Face-to-face dimensions are the space between the sealing surfaces of the valve’s inlet and outlet flanges. End-to-end dimensions are the space between the ends of flanged valves where the gasket surfaces are not at the very end. This difference is important. It helps workers change valves without moving the pipes. This is very helpful during repairs or maintenance. Knowing the difference helps engineers and workers pick the right valve and avoid mistakes that cost money.

Picking the wrong gate valve can cause trouble. Here are some mistakes to watch out for:
Mixing up flange outside diameter and valve size, which can make the valve not fit.
Not checking the pressure rating, so the valve might bend or break if it gets too hot.
Choosing a short-pattern valve without looking at the piping layout, especially when fixing old systems.
Measuring the plate diameter wrong, which can make leaks or make the valve hard to use.
Not checking the face-to-face size, which can mean you need to change or replace parts.
